PCSR 02-27-2024Request for Action To Item Number Planning Commission 5.4 Agenda Section Meeting Date Prepared by Public Hearings February 27, 2024 Zack Carlton, Community Development Director Item Description Reviewed by Cargill Animal Nutrition, 10383 165th Ave NW Chris Leeseberg, Senior Planner  Conditional Use Permit to Allow Construction of Reviewed by an Agricultural Research Facility (Dairy Barn), Case No. CU 24-01 Action Requested Recommend, by motion, approval of the Conditional Use Permit with the following conditions to satisfy the standards set forth in Section 30- 654: 1. The facility must meet all state and local building codes consistent with an agricultural research operation. 2. Prior to releasing the building permit, the applicant must demonstrate compliance with all MPCA and EPA requirements. Background/Discussion The property is zoned Agricultural Research (AR) where improvements and modifications to the approved agricultural research facility require a Conditional Use Permit (CUP). Cargill is proposing an expansion to their existing dairy operation. The existing dairy facilities will transition to a new building which will be equipped with the latest practices of the dairy industry with include automated feeding, housekeeping, and robotic milking systems. The expansion will also include research spaces and employee support areas. Transitioning to the latest technologies will also improve the manure management system by eliminating daily field spreading. Employment within the dairy operation will support additional employees, increasing the employee count from 12 to 14-16 at full operation. Hours of operation will remain unchanged at 4:00 a.m. to 10:00 p.m. Monday through Sunday. Site Plan The new facility includes two main components – the main barn is 576-feet by 146-feet and will house the animals for a majority of their time. The second component is the milking barn at 232-feet by 94-feet which is where the robotic milking system will rotate the animals through from the main barn. The milking barn also includes employee spaces like bathrooms, breakrooms, lockers, and research spaces. Updated: January 2023 In addition to the new barn, a large silage storage area will be developed west of the barn and the new concrete manure pit will be south of the facility. New parking and drive lanes will be added around the building to support the expanding operation. Access to the facility will utilize existing drive lanes and access points on the site, no impacts to existing rights-of-way are proposed. Building and Fire Codes City staff have met with the applicant and their design team on multiple occasions to discuss the building and fire codes that the building will need to meet. Staff’s analysis of the proposal requires full compliance with state building codes as the facility is a research and development operation. Cargill and their team continue to work with city staff to ensure the building meets all applicable codes. Applicable Regulations In approving a Conditional Use Permit, the council may impose such specific conditions with regard to the development or operation of the proposed use as it considers necessary to satisfy the seven standards set forth in Section 30-654 and the requirements contained in this article and to promote compatibility with and minimize any potentially adverse effects upon adjacent properties, the neighborhood or the city. The issuance of a Conditional Use Permit can be ordered only if the use at the proposed location: 1. Will not endanger, injure or detrimentally affect the use and enjoyment of other property in the immediate vicinity or the public health, safety, morals, comfort, convenience or general welfare of the neighborhood or the city. The property has operated as an agricultural research facility for quite some time. The surrounding properties are also owned and operated by the applicant, which support the existing Agricultural Research Uses. The dairy barn, manure pit, and silage bag pad are located southwest of the existing facilities, but all improvements comply with required setbacks and zoning standards. Staff does not see a need to impose specific conditions to satisfy this standard. 2. Will be consistent with the comprehensive plan. The property is guided for agricultural uses and the proposed use is consistent with the long-term vision for the area. Staff does not see a need to impose specific conditions to satisfy this standard. 3. Will not impede the normal and orderly development and improvement of surrounding vacant property. The surrounding parcels are owned and operated by the applicant and support their agricultural research operations. Staff does not see a need to impose specific conditions to satisfy this standard. 4. Will be served adequately by and will not adversely affect essential public facilities and services including streets, police and fire protection, drainage, refuse disposal, water and sewer systems, parks and schools; and will not, in particular, create traffic congestion or interference with traffic on adjacent and neighboring public thoroughfares. The new facility must comply with state building codes regarding fire suppression and safety. This may require installation of a fire sprinkler system, which may be possible through the expansion of public utilities in the area. The proposed dairy operation will not negatively impact any public services or facilities. Staff included a condition that the dairy facility must meet all state building codes. 5. Will not involve uses, activities, processes, materials, equipment and conditions of operation that will be detrimental to any persons or property because of excessive traffic, noise, smoke, fumes, glare, odors, dust or vibrations. There is an existing manure pit on the Cargill site, and the proposal relocates and expands this pit. The manure pit will generate odors, but the change is not significantly larger than the existing operation. The new manure pit will need to meet all state and local standards, including any permitting requirements. The facility is currently registered as a feedlot with the state. Staff included a condition that Cargill must meet all state and local standards and receive any required environmental permits. 6. Will not result in the destruction, loss or damage of a natural, scenic or historic feature of major importance. While construction will occur on site, the use will not result in the destruction, loss or damage of a natural, scenic or historic feature of major importance. Staff does not see a need to impose specific conditions to satisfy this standard. 7. Will fully comply with all other requirements of this Code, including any applicable requirements and standards for the issuance of a license or permit to establish and operate the proposed use in the city. The use will fully comply with all other requirements of this Code, including any applicable requirements and standards for the issuance of a license or permit to establish and operate the proposed use in the city. If denial of such a permit should occur, it shall accompany recommendations or determinations by findings or a report stating how the proposed use does not comply with the standards set forth in Section 30-654. The latest dairy farming practices dictate the following updates to effectively contribute to the research and development purpose we serve for our customers. The new facility will be equipped with automated feeding, housekeeping, and milking systems, which reflect the latest practices in dairy farming. This proposed renovation will create a more efficient and environmentally friendly operation than the present operating dairy facility. The new facility will consist of free stall pens and be equipped with automated feeding systems, robotic milking systems, and housekeeping which will reflect current industry standards. It will also include a sample prep area, employee workstations, employee breakroom, restrooms, and locker rooms. The improved manure management system will eliminate daily field spreading that exists today. The overall goal of this project is to plan, design and construct a facility to achieve the following goals: Improve employee safety and engagement. Improve animal safety and welfare. Add capabilities to support CANs growth in understanding nutrients and support dairy farmers. Improve Overall Equipment Effectiveness (OEE). Hours of operation will be 4 am-10pm, Monday-Sunday. Number of employees will be 14-16, currently we have 12 at this facility. The facility will add a dedicated parking lot with approximately 21 stalls. Gravel roads will allow access throughout the facility. Utilities will be provided via local well water and public electrical utility. No additional signage, signage already exists for the site at the front office. No outdoor storage will be needed. The following updates to this facility will meet all standards to be permitted through the Minnesota Pollution Control Agency (MPCA), Environmental Protection Agency (EPA) and any possible County and City ordinances. The current facility is a registered feedlot in the State of Minnesota. The facility plans to be permitted for approximately 624 Animal Units as part of this renovation. The Dairy Renovation will consist of the following elements See Appendix B: 1. Milking Center Barn ~232’ long by ~94’ wide This Barn is proposed to be a mono slope type roof shape, with combination wood post-frame and stud-wall type structure that will be insulated, heated, and mechanically ventilated. Floors will be concrete. This building will be connected to the Main Barn.
